The adsorptive voltammetric behavior of the RhIII-2-(5-bromo-2-pyridylazo)-5-diethylaminophenol (5-Br-PADAP) complex was studied with the linear scan technique in a solution of 0.01 mol/L NaOAc-0.07mol/L HOAc-35% ethanol (supporting electrolyte, pH 4.2).A very sensitive and selective adsorptive stripping voltammetric method for the determination of Rh is described. The proposed method can be used for determining trace rhodium in the concentration range 7.8 × 10-9-9.7 × 10 -7 mol/L without interference from other noble metal ions. At the same time, a simple oscillopolarographic procedure for determining Rh in the same electrolyte is also proposed.
